Rob Walter has announced a 15-player Proteas squad for the three-match KFC T20 International (T20I) series against Pakistan, scheduled from 10–14 December.

Proteas white-ball head coach Rob Walter has announced a 15-player squad for the three-match KFC T20 International series against Pakistan, scheduled from 10–14 December.

Dafabet Warriors fast bowler Anrich Nortje and Momentum Multiply Titans spinner Tabraiz Shamsi return to the T20I side for the first time since the ICC Men’s T20 World Cup 2024 in June. “In the absence of Aiden, Heinrich will lead the team. He is a vastly experienced player with a strong understanding and reading of the game. We look forward to utilising him in this role after his previous experiences in 2021.
